Analysis
Turkmenistan recorded 3,501 for neonatal deaths in 2024.
That represents a change of down 4.1% on the previous year and down 10.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, neonatal deaths in Turkmenistan peaked at 4,137 in 2017 and was at its lowest, 3,037, in 2003.
Turkmenistan ranks 63rd of 201 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 36 years of available data.
